In his Health Law column, Francis J. Serbaroli analyzes a recent federal court decision involving the Affordable Care Act's requirement that health care providers identify and return overpayments of Medicare and Medicaid funds within 60 days or face penalties under the False Claims Act. The court's narrow interpretation of the 60-day requirement places renewed emphasis on the importance of prompt identification and refunding of any Medicare or Medicaid overpayments, whether or not they are the provider's fault.Court Upholds False Claims Act Suit Over Late Repayments to Medicaid
